How much does a Early Childhood Services Director make?
Early Childhood Services Directors work to make sure children receive the best care and education. This important job pays well. The average yearly salary for this role is around $59,622. This means many directors earn a good income, allowing them to support their families and contribute positively to their communities.
Salaries for Early Childhood Services Directors can vary based on several factors. These include experience, location, and the size of the organization. For example, those with more years of experience may earn more. Directors working in larger cities or organizations often receive higher pay. Here are some typical salaries at different experience levels:
- Entry-level: Around $31,650 per year
- Mid-level: Around $66,500 per year
- Senior-level: Around $118,800 per year

How to earn more as a Early Childhood Services Director?
Becoming an Early Childhood Services Director can be a rewarding career. To increase earnings, consider focusing on the following areas. These can enhance your skills and value to potential employers.
First, pursue advanced education. Obtaining a master’s degree in early childhood education or a related field can open higher-paying opportunities. A degree shows dedication and a deeper understanding of the field. Second, gain experience in leadership roles. Managing a team or program can prepare you for a director position. Experience in various aspects of early childhood services can make you more competitive.
Networking also plays a key role. Connecting with other professionals in the field can lead to job opportunities. Attend conferences and join professional organizations. Sharing your experiences and learning from others can be very beneficial. Fourth, developing strong communication skills is essential. As a director, you will need to work with teachers, parents, and administrators. Clear communication can lead to better program outcomes and higher job satisfaction. Lastly, stay updated on industry trends. Early childhood education is always evolving. Keeping up with new research and methods can make you a more effective director.
By focusing on these areas, an Early Childhood Services Director can enhance their career and increase their earnings.
